#path, h2 {display: none;}

#col1 {
	width: 580px;
}

#home_media {
	clear: both;
	position: absolute;
	top: 215px;
	left: 0;
	width: 578px;
	height: 401px;
}
html>body #home_media {background: url(../img/home_media.png);}

#media {
	display: block;
	clear: both;
	width: 568px;
	height: 333px;
	overflow: hidden;
}


#imageh4_info img,
#imageh4_info2 img,
#imageh4 img {display:none;}

#imageh4_info,
#imageh4 {
	position: absolute;
	z-index: 2;
	left: 16px;
	top: 550px;
	width: 552px;
	height: 25px;
	background: #fefefe;
	margin: -2px 0 0 -16px;
	padding: 3px 0 0  16px;
	overflow: hidden;
}

#imageh4 img {
	border: 0;
}

#media_info {
	position: relative;
	margin: 377px 0 0 0;
	width: 578px;
	height: 293px;
	overflow: hidden;
}

html>body #media_info {background: url(../img/home_info.png);}

#media_info img {margin: 0 0 70px 0;}

#imageh4_info {
	left: 0;
	top: 843px;
	margin: -2px 0 0 0px;
}


#media_info2 {
	margin: 0 0 0 0;
	width: 578px;
	height: 293px;
	overflow: hidden;
}
html>body #media_info2 {background: url(../img/home_info.png);}
#media_info2 img {margin: 0 0 70px 0;}

#imageh4_info2 {
	position: absolute;
	z-index: 2;
	left: 0;
	padding: 3px 0 0 16px;
	top: 1136px;
	width: 552px;
	height: 25px;
	overflow: hidden;
	background: #ffffff;
}


.box_schmal {margin: 0 0 0 57px;}

#col2 {
	margin: -20px 11px 0 0;
	width: 355px;
}

#col2 .item {
	width: auto;
	background: none;
	padding: 0;
	margin: 15px 18px;
}
#col2 .item p {margin:0;}

.box_schmal_bottom {
	margin: 0 0 7px 57px;
}

#news01 {
	width: 355px;
	height: 401px;
	background-position: bottom;
	position: relative;
}
html>body #news01 {background: url(../img/news_home01.png);}

#news01 .more a {
	position: absolute;
	bottom: 9px;
	margin: 0 0 0 266px;
	display: block;
	width: 63px;
	height: 16px;
	overflow: hidden;
	text-indent: -9999%;
	line-height: 0;
	font-size: 0;
	cursor: pointer;
}
html>body #news01 .more a {background: url(../img/weiter2.png);}

.news02 {
	width: 355px;
	height: 294px;
	position: relative;
	background-repeat: no-repeat;
}
html>body .news02 {background-image: url(../img/news_home02.png);}

.news02 .more a {
	position: absolute;
	bottom: 11px;
	margin: 0 0 0 266px;
	display: block;
	width: 63px;
	height: 16px;
	text-indent: -9999%;
	line-height: 0;
	font-size: 0;
	cursor: pointer;
	overflow: hidden;
}
html>body .news02 .more a {background: url(../img/weiter2.png);}



/* = = = = = = = =  MENU  = = = = = = = = */

#menu_home {
	position: absolute;
	top: 579px;
	width: 568px;
	z-index: 99;
	background: url(../img/menu_home.jpg) center 3px repeat-x;
}

#menu_home span {display:none;}

#menu_home ul li {
	background: none;
	float: left;
	list-style: none;
	padding: 3px 5px 3px 5px;
	height: 18px;
}

#menu_home ul li a {
	display: block;
	text-indent: -99999em;
	overflow: hidden;
}


#menu_home2 {
	position: absolute;
	top: 873px;
	width: 568px;
	z-index: 99;
	background: url(../img/menu_home.jpg) center 3px repeat-x;
}

#menu_home2 span {display:none;}

#menu_home2 ul li {
	background: none;
	float: left;
	list-style: none;
	padding: 3px 5px 3px 5px;
	height: 18px;
}

#menu_home2 ul li a {
	display: block;
	text-indent: -99999em;
	overflow: hidden;
}


#menu_home3 li.active,
#menu_home2 li.active,
#menu_home li.active {
	background: #FFFFFF url(../img/menu_home_li_active.jpg) right center no-repeat;
}


/* = = = = = = = =   MENU 3   = = = = = = = = */


#menu_home3 {
	position: absolute;
	top: 1165px;
	width: 568px;
	z-index: 99;
	background: url(../img/menu_home.jpg) center 3px repeat-x;
}

#menu_home3 span {display:none;}

#menu_home3 ul li {
	background: none;
	float: left;
	list-style: none;
	padding: 3px 5px 3px 5px;
	height: 18px;
}

#menu_home3 ul li a {
	display: block;
	text-indent: -99999em;
	overflow: hidden;
}

#menu_home ul li.active a,
#menu_home2 ul li.active a,
#menu_home3 ul li.active a {
	background-position: 0 -27px;
}

#imageh4 img,
#media img,
#media_info2 img,
#imageh4_info2 img,
#media_info img,
#imageh4_info img {
	cursor: pointer;
}

.tt_news_list div.image {
	width: 347px;
	height: 170px;
	overflow: hidden;
}
